Lua-resty-auto-ssl: ν”„λ‘œμ„ΈμŠ€ μ’…λ£Œλ‘œ 인해 κ°±μ‹  μž‘μ—…μ΄ μ‹€ν–‰λ˜μ§€ μ•ŠμŒ

에 λ§Œλ“  2018λ…„ 06μ›” 11일  Β·  7μ½”λ©˜νŠΈ  Β·  좜처: auto-ssl/lua-resty-auto-ssl

이봐!

κ·Έλž˜μ„œ μ΅œκ·Όμ— μΈμ¦μ„œκ°€ μž¬μƒμ„±λ˜μ§€ μ•ŠλŠ” λ¬Έμ œκ°€ λ°œμƒν–ˆμŠ΅λ‹ˆλ‹€. κ·Έ μ΄μœ λŠ” openresty ν”„λ‘œμ„ΈμŠ€κ°€ κΈ°λ³Έ 24μ‹œκ°„ μ œν•œ μ‹œκ°„ λ™μ•ˆ μž‘λ™ν•˜μ§€ μ•Šμ•˜κΈ° λ•Œλ¬Έμž…λ‹ˆλ‹€(#136으둜 인해). κ·Έλž˜μ„œ κ°±μ‹  μž‘μ—…μ΄ μ‹€ν–‰λ˜μ§€ μ•Šμ•˜μŠ΅λ‹ˆλ‹€. Renewal_interval을 더 μž‘μ€ κ²ƒμœΌλ‘œ 쀄일 수 μžˆμ§€λ§Œ 평균 ν”„λ‘œμ„ΈμŠ€ 가동 μ‹œκ°„μ„ μΆ”μ •ν•˜κΈ° μœ„ν•΄ ν•˜λŠ˜μ—μ„œ 숫자λ₯Ό 뽑아야 ν•©λ‹ˆλ‹€.

λ‹€μŒ 쀑 ν•˜λ‚˜λ₯Ό μˆ˜ν–‰ν•  수 μžˆμŠ΅λ‹ˆλ‹€.

  • λ™μ˜ renew_check_time ν•œ λ²ˆμ„ 같은 ν˜•μ‹μœΌλ‘œ 제곡 μ˜΅μ…˜, hh:mm "00:00"항상 μžμ •μ— 갱신을 μˆ˜ν–‰ν•©λ‹ˆλ‹€ 예λ₯Ό
  • λ§ˆμ§€λ§‰μœΌλ‘œ 성곡적인 갱신이 λ°œμƒν–ˆμ„ λ•Œ μŠ€ν† λ¦¬μ§€μ— μœ μ§€λ©λ‹ˆλ‹€. μ‹œμž‘ν•  λ•Œ renew_check_interval 보닀 ν˜„μž¬ μ‹œκ°„μ—μ„œ 더 멀리 λ–¨μ–΄μ Έ μžˆλŠ”μ§€ ν™•μΈν•˜μ‹­μ‹œμ˜€. 그런 λ‹€μŒ 갱신을 νŠΈλ¦¬κ±°ν•©λ‹ˆκΉŒ?

κ·Έ λ™μ•ˆμ—λŠ” λ‹€λ₯Έ μ„œλ²„λ₯Ό μ‹€ν–‰ν•˜λ €κ³  μ‹œλ„ν•  κ²ƒμž…λ‹ˆλ‹€. μœ μΌν•œ λͺ©μ μ€ 계속 μœ μ§€ν•˜λŠ” κ²ƒμž…λ‹ˆλ‹€! λ‘œλ“œ λ°ΈλŸ°μ„œμ—μ„œ λ²—μ–΄λ‚  μ˜ˆμ •μ΄λ―€λ‘œ νŠΈλž˜ν”½μ΄ μ—†μœΌλ©΄ 24μ‹œκ°„ λ™μ•ˆ μœ μ§€λ  수 있기λ₯Ό λ°”λžλ‹ˆλ‹€. μ§€μΌœλ³΄κΈ° μœ„ν•΄ μ§€μΌœλ΄μ•Όκ² μŠ΅λ‹ˆλ‹€.

μœ„μ˜ κΈ°λŠ₯ 쀑 ν•˜λ‚˜μ˜ μ‚¬μš΄λ“œκ°€ 잠재적인 κ°œμ„  μ‚¬ν•­μœΌλ‘œ λ§ˆμŒμ— λ“€λ©΄ μœ„μ˜ κΈ°λŠ₯에 λŒ€ν•œ PR을 μž‘μ„±ν•˜κ²Œ λ˜μ–΄ κΈ°μ©λ‹ˆλ‹€.

κ°€μž₯ μœ μš©ν•œ λŒ“κΈ€

λ˜ν•œ κ°±μ‹  μž‘μ—…μ„ μ‰˜ 슀크립트둜 μ–΄λ–»κ²Œλ“  λ…ΈμΆœν•  수 μžˆλ‹€λ©΄ 정말 도움이 될 κ²ƒμ΄λ―€λ‘œ ν•„μš”ν•  λ•Œ μˆ˜λ™μœΌλ‘œ μž‘μ—…μ„ μ‹œμž‘ν•  수 μžˆμŠ΅λ‹ˆλ‹€. κ·Έλ ‡κ²Œ ν•˜λ©΄ 24μ‹œκ°„λ§ˆλ‹€ 갱신을 ν˜ΈμΆœν•˜λ„λ‘ cron μž‘μ—…μ„ μ„€μ •ν•  μˆ˜λ„ μžˆμŠ΅λ‹ˆλ‹€. 그것이 μΆ©λΆ„νžˆ 간단할 것이라고 μƒκ°ν•˜μ‹­λ‹ˆκΉŒ?

정말 μœ μš©ν•  κ²ƒμž…λ‹ˆλ‹€. μ§€κΈˆμ€ μ‹œμž‘ 직후 κ°±μ‹  μž‘μ—…(지연 없이)만 μ‹€ν–‰ν•˜λŠ” νŠΈλž˜ν”½μ΄ μ—†λŠ” λ³„λ„μ˜ μΈμŠ€ν„΄μŠ€λ₯Ό μ‹€ν–‰ν•˜κ³  μžˆμŠ΅λ‹ˆλ‹€.

λͺ¨λ“  7 λŒ“κΈ€

신고와 쑰사에 κ°μ‚¬λ“œλ¦½λ‹ˆλ‹€! 아직 μ œλŒ€λ‘œ 확인할 μ‹œκ°„μ„ 찾지 λͺ»ν–ˆμ§€λ§Œ μš°λ¦¬λ„ μ•„λ§ˆ 이것을 치고 μžˆμ„ κ²ƒμž…λ‹ˆλ‹€. λ‚˜μ—κ²ŒλŠ” 두 번째 μ˜΅μ…˜μ΄ 더 μ’‹κ²Œ λ“€λ¦½λ‹ˆλ‹€. 이에 λŒ€ν•œ PR을 μ œμΆœν•˜κ³  μ‹Άλ‹€λŠ” μ†Œμ‹μ„ λ“£κ²Œ λ˜μ–΄ κΈ°μ©λ‹ˆλ‹€! 도움이 ν•„μš”ν•˜λ©΄ μ•Œλ €μ£Όμ„Έμš”.

@GUI μ–΄λ–»κ²Œ μƒκ°ν•˜μ„Έμš”?

λ˜ν•œ κ°±μ‹  μž‘μ—…μ„ μ‰˜ 슀크립트둜 μ–΄λ–»κ²Œλ“  λ…ΈμΆœν•  수 μžˆλ‹€λ©΄ 정말 도움이 될 κ²ƒμ΄λ―€λ‘œ ν•„μš”ν•  λ•Œ μˆ˜λ™μœΌλ‘œ μž‘μ—…μ„ μ‹œμž‘ν•  수 μžˆμŠ΅λ‹ˆλ‹€. κ·Έλ ‡κ²Œ ν•˜λ©΄ 24μ‹œκ°„λ§ˆλ‹€ 갱신을 ν˜ΈμΆœν•˜λ„λ‘ cron μž‘μ—…μ„ μ„€μ •ν•  μˆ˜λ„ μžˆμŠ΅λ‹ˆλ‹€. 그것이 μΆ©λΆ„νžˆ 간단할 것이라고 μƒκ°ν•˜μ‹­λ‹ˆκΉŒ?

λ˜ν•œ κ°±μ‹  μž‘μ—…μ„ μ‰˜ 슀크립트둜 μ–΄λ–»κ²Œλ“  λ…ΈμΆœν•  수 μžˆλ‹€λ©΄ 정말 도움이 될 κ²ƒμ΄λ―€λ‘œ ν•„μš”ν•  λ•Œ μˆ˜λ™μœΌλ‘œ μž‘μ—…μ„ μ‹œμž‘ν•  수 μžˆμŠ΅λ‹ˆλ‹€. κ·Έλ ‡κ²Œ ν•˜λ©΄ 24μ‹œκ°„λ§ˆλ‹€ 갱신을 ν˜ΈμΆœν•˜λ„λ‘ cron μž‘μ—…μ„ μ„€μ •ν•  μˆ˜λ„ μžˆμŠ΅λ‹ˆλ‹€. 그것이 μΆ©λΆ„νžˆ 간단할 것이라고 μƒκ°ν•˜μ‹­λ‹ˆκΉŒ?

정말 μœ μš©ν•  κ²ƒμž…λ‹ˆλ‹€. μ§€κΈˆμ€ μ‹œμž‘ 직후 κ°±μ‹  μž‘μ—…(지연 없이)만 μ‹€ν–‰ν•˜λŠ” νŠΈλž˜ν”½μ΄ μ—†λŠ” λ³„λ„μ˜ μΈμŠ€ν„΄μŠ€λ₯Ό μ‹€ν–‰ν•˜κ³  μžˆμŠ΅λ‹ˆλ‹€.

@brianlund μˆ˜λ™ κ°±μ‹  μ½”λ“œλ₯Ό κ³΅μœ ν•΄ μ£Όμ‹œκ² μŠ΅λ‹ˆκΉŒ? μš°λ¦¬λŠ” κ°±μ‹  λ¬Έμ œμ— 직면해 있으며 μš°λ¦¬κ°€ 무엇을 λ†“μΉ˜κ³  μžˆλŠ”μ§€ μ•Œκ³  μ‹ΆμŠ΅λ‹ˆλ‹€.

감사 ν•΄μš”.

@brianlund 와 λ§ˆμ°¬κ°€μ§€λ‘œ νŠΈλž˜ν”½μ΄ μ—†λŠ” μΈμŠ€ν„΄μŠ€κ°€ μ‹€ν–‰ μ€‘μ΄λ―€λ‘œ κ°±μ‹  μž‘μ—…μ΄ 항상 μ‹€ν–‰λ©λ‹ˆλ‹€. 이것은 μ§€κΈˆ μš°λ¦¬μ—κ²Œ μΆ©λΆ„ν•œ ν•΄κ²°μ±…μž…λ‹ˆλ‹€

λ„€, μš°λ¦¬κ°€ ν•˜λŠ” 일은 거의 λͺ¨λ“  κ²ƒμž…λ‹ˆλ‹€. μ‚¬μš©μž μ •μ˜ μ½”λ“œλŠ” μ—†μŠ΅λ‹ˆλ‹€.

μš°λ¦¬λŠ” acmev2에 λŒ€ν•œ μžλ™ SSL ꡬ성을 μ—…λ°μ΄νŠΈν•˜λŠ” κ³Όμ •μ—μ„œ 이 λ¬Έμ œμ— μ§λ©΄ν–ˆμŠ΅λ‹ˆλ‹€. μ§€λ‚œ λͺ‡ λ…„ λ™μ•ˆ 이 문제λ₯Ό ν•΄κ²°ν•˜λŠ” 데 진전이 μžˆμ—ˆμŠ΅λ‹ˆκΉŒ? πŸ˜‚

이 νŽ˜μ΄μ§€κ°€ 도움이 λ˜μ—ˆλ‚˜μš”?
0 / 5 - 0 λ“±κΈ‰

κ΄€λ ¨ 문제

stackrainbow picture stackrainbow  Β·  20μ½”λ©˜νŠΈ

brendon picture brendon  Β·  9μ½”λ©˜νŠΈ

serathius picture serathius  Β·  21μ½”λ©˜νŠΈ

jasonbouffard picture jasonbouffard  Β·  6μ½”λ©˜νŠΈ

jmvbxx picture jmvbxx  Β·  6μ½”λ©˜νŠΈ